5x^2=20 Solve for both roots.

Step-by-step:


5x^(2) = 20

divide both sides by 5:


(5x^(2))/(5) 5x^(2) = 20/5\\\\x^(2) = 4\\


\sqrt{x^(2) } = ± 4

2 * 2 = 4

so:

roots are: -2 and 2
